 UK moots lockdown exit plan
LONDON 4 May (ANA) - A ban on hot desking and employee "health passports" are amongst the measures being considered by the Government to get Britain back to work.
Draft Whitehall documents propose closing office lifts and canteens and putting tape on the floor to mark where people should stand.
Extra cleaning should be introduced in office spaces and the use of protective equipment should be considered where maintaining a distance of two metres between workers is not possible.
Customer-facing employees could be guarded by plastic screens, while continued home working and staggered shifts should also be encouraged, the guidance says.
The proposals by the Department for Business, Energy and Industrial Strategy (BEIS) are among a list of guidelines in seven documents drawn up after consultation with executives, trade bodies and unions.(ANA)
